email: Moved server greeting responses into separate functions

Moved the server greeting response handling code from the statemach_act
functions to separate response functions. This makes the code simpler
to follow and provides consistency with the other responses that are
handled here.

/* for the initial server greeting */
static CURLcode imap_state_servergreet_resp(struct connectdata *conn,
int imapcode,
imapstate instate)
{
CURLcode result = CURLE_OK;
struct SessionHandle *data = conn->data;
(void)instate; /* no use for this yet */
if(imapcode != 'O') {
failf(data, "Got unexpected imap-server response");
return CURLE_FTP_WEIRD_SERVER_REPLY;
}
if(data->set.use_ssl && !conn->ssl[FIRSTSOCKET].use) {
/* We don't have a SSL/TLS connection yet, but SSL is requested. Switch
to TLS connection now */
const char *str;
str = getcmdid(conn);
result = imapsendf(conn, str, "%s STARTTLS", str);
state(conn, IMAP_STARTTLS);
}
else
result = imap_state_login(conn);
return result;
}
